Model Layanan Cloud
Apa saja Model Layanan Cloud?
SaaS, PaaS, dan IaaS adalah tiga kategori model layanan komputasi awan utama. Anda dapat mengakses ketiganya melalui browser Internet atau aplikasi online yang tersedia di perangkat berbeda. Model layanan cloud memungkinkan tim untuk berkolaborasi secara online, bukan pembuatan offline, lalu berbagi secara online.
Software sebagai Service (SaaS) adalah model penerapan berbasis web yang membuat perangkat lunak dapat diakses melalui browser web. Pengguna perangkat lunak SaaS tidak perlu peduli di mana perangkat lunak tersebut di-host, sistem operasi apa yang digunakan, atau bahkan bahasa pemrograman apa yang digunakan. Perangkat lunak SaaS dapat diakses dari perangkat apa pun dengan koneksi internet.
Model layanan cloud ini memastikan konsumen selalu menggunakan perangkat lunak versi terbaru. Penyedia SaaS menangani pemeliharaan dan dukungan. Dalam model SaaS, pengguna tidak mengontrol infrastruktur, seperti penyimpanan, kekuatan pemrosesan, dll.
Karakteristik SaaS
Berikut ini adalah karakteristik SaaS:
- Itu dikelola dari lokasi pusat.
- Dihosting langsung di server jarak jauh.
- Ini dapat diakses melalui Internet.
- Pengguna SaaS tidak bertanggung jawab atas pembaruan perangkat keras dan perangkat lunak.
- Layanan ini dibeli berdasarkan pembayaran sesuai penggunaan.
Keuntungan SaaS
Berikut adalah keuntungan/kelebihan penting SaaS:
- Manfaat terbesar menggunakan SaaS adalah pengaturannya yang mudah, sehingga Anda dapat mulai menggunakannya secara instan.
- Dibandingkan dengan perangkat lunak lokal, ini lebih hemat biaya.
- Anda tidak perlu mengelola atau memutakhirkan perangkat lunak, karena biasanya perangkat lunak tersebut disertakan dalam langganan atau pembelian SaaS.
- Itu tidak akan menggunakan sumber daya lokal Anda, seperti hard disk yang biasanya diperlukan untuk menginstal perangkat lunak desktop.
- Ini adalah kategori layanan komputasi awan yang menyediakan berbagai kemampuan dan layanan yang dihosting.
- Pengembang dapat dengan mudah membangun dan menyebarkan aplikasi perangkat lunak berbasis web.
- Anda dapat dengan mudah mengaksesnya melalui browser.
Kekurangan SaaS
Berikut adalah kelemahan/kekurangan penting SaaS:
- Integrasi bergantung pada penyedia, jadi tidak mungkin untuk “menambal” integrasi di pihak Anda.
- Alat SaaS mungkin menjadi tidak kompatibel dengan alat dan perangkat keras lain yang sudah digunakan dalam bisnis Anda.
- Anda bergantung pada langkah keamanan perusahaan SaaS, sehingga data Anda mungkin disusupi jika terjadi kebocoran.
Hal yang Perlu Dipertimbangkan Sebelum Implementasi SaaS
Berikut adalah hal-hal penting yang perlu Anda pertimbangkan sebelum implementasi SaaS:
- Akan membantu jika Anda memilihnya konfigurasi daripada penyesuaian dalam model pengiriman berbasis SaaS.
- Anda harus memahami dengan cermat tingkat penggunaan dan menetapkan tujuan yang jelas untuk mencapai adopsi SaaS.
- Anda dapat melengkapi solusi SaaS Anda dengan integrasi dan opsi keamanan untuk membuatnya lebih berorientasi pada pengguna.
Platform sebagai Layanan (PaaS)
Platform-as-a-Service (PaaS) menyediakan kerangka komputasi awan untuk pembuatan dan penerapan aplikasi perangkat lunak. Ini adalah platform untuk penerapan dan pengelolaan aplikasi perangkat lunak. Model komputasi awan yang fleksibel ini ditingkatkan skalanya secara otomatis sesuai permintaan. Ia juga mengelola server, penyimpanan, dan jaringan, sedangkan pengembang hanya mengelola bagian aplikasi. Ini menawarkan lingkungan runtime untuk pengembangan aplikasi dan alat penerapan.
Model ini menyediakan semua fasilitas yang dibutuhkan untuk mendukung siklus hidup yang kompleks dalam membangun dan menyediakan aplikasi dan layanan web sepenuhnya untuk Internet. Model komputasi awan ini memungkinkan pengembang untuk mengembangkan, menjalankan, dan mengelola aplikasi mereka dengan cepat tanpa membangun dan memelihara infrastruktur atau platform.
Karakteristik PaaS
Berikut ini adalah karakteristik PaaS:
- Dibangun pada teknologi virtualisasi, sehingga sumber daya komputasi dapat dengan mudah ditingkatkan (Skala otomatis) atau diturunkan sesuai kebutuhan organisasi.
- Mendukung banyak bahasa pemrograman dan kerangka kerja.
- Terintegrasi dengan layanan web dan database.
Keuntungan PaaS
Berikut adalah manfaat/kelebihan penting PaaS:
- Pengembangan dan penerapan aplikasi yang sederhana dan hemat biaya
- Pengembang dapat menyesuaikan aplikasi SaaS tanpa harus pusing mengurus perangkat lunaknya
- Menyediakan otomatisasi Kebijakan Bisnis
- Migrasi mudah ke Model Hibrid
- Hal ini memungkinkan pengembang untuk membangun aplikasi tanpa beban tambahan dari sistem operasi atau infrastruktur cloud yang mendasarinya
- Menawarkan kebebasan kepada pengembang untuk fokus pada desain aplikasi sementara platform mengurus bahasa dan database
- Ini membantu pengembang untuk berkolaborasi dengan pengembang lain dalam satu aplikasi
Kekurangan SaaS
Berikut adalah kekurangan/kekurangan penting PaaS:
- Anda memiliki kendali atas kode aplikasi dan bukan infrastrukturnya.
- Organisasi PaaS menyimpan data Anda, sehingga terkadang menimbulkan risiko keamanan bagi pengguna aplikasi Anda.
- Vendor memberikan tingkat layanan yang berbeda-beda, jadi memilih layanan yang tepat sangatlah penting.
- Risiko terkunci pada vendor dapat memengaruhi ekosistem yang Anda butuhkan untuk lingkungan pengembangan Anda.
Hal yang Perlu Dipertimbangkan Sebelum Implementasi PaaS
Berikut adalah hal-hal penting yang perlu Anda pertimbangkan sebelum implementasi PaaS:
- Analisis kebutuhan bisnis Anda, tentukan tingkat otomatisasi, dan putuskan juga apakah Anda menginginkan model PaaS layanan mandiri atau otomatis sepenuhnya.
- Anda perlu menentukan apakah akan menerapkan di cloud pribadi atau publik.
- Rencanakan melalui tingkat penyesuaian dan efisiensi.
Infrastruktur sebagai Layanan (IaaS)
Infrastructure-as-a-Service (IaaS) adalah layanan komputasi awan yang menawarkan sumber daya komputasi, penyimpanan, dan jaringan sesuai permintaan. Biasanya ini bekerja berdasarkan pembayaran sesuai pemakaian.
Organisasi dapat membeli sumber daya sesuai permintaan dan sesuai kebutuhan, alih-alih membeli perangkat keras secara langsung.
Vendor cloud IaaS menghosting komponen infrastruktur, termasuk pusat data lokal, server, penyimpanan, perangkat keras jaringan, dan hypervisor (lapisan virtualisasi).
Model ini berisi blok penyusun dasar untuk aplikasi web Anda. Ini memberikan kontrol penuh atas perangkat keras yang menjalankan aplikasi Anda (penyimpanan, server, VM, jaringan & sistem operasi). Model IaaS memberi Anda fleksibilitas dan kontrol manajemen terbaik atas sumber daya TI Anda.
Karakteristik IaaS
Berikut ini adalah karakteristik IaaS:
- Sumber daya tersedia sebagai layanan
- Layanan sangat terukur
- Model Layanan Cloud yang dinamis dan fleksibel
- Akses berbasis GUI dan API
- Otomatiskan tugas administratif
Keuntungan IaaS
Berikut adalah manfaat/kelebihan penting PaaS:
- Mudah untuk mengotomatiskan penerapan penyimpanan, jaringan, dan server.
- Pembelian perangkat keras dapat didasarkan pada konsumsi.
- Klien tetap memegang kendali penuh atas infrastruktur yang mendasarinya.
- Penyedia dapat menyebarkan sumber daya ke lingkungan pelanggan kapan saja.
- Itu dapat ditingkatkan atau diperkecil sesuai dengan kebutuhan Anda.
Kekurangan IaaS
Berikut adalah Kontra/kekurangan penting IaaS:
- Anda harus memastikan bahwa aplikasi Anda dan sistem operasi berfungsi dengan benar dan memberikan keamanan maksimal.
- Anda bertanggung jawab atas data tersebut, jadi jika ada data yang hilang, Anda bebas memulihkannya.
- Perusahaan IaaS hanya menyediakan server dan API, jadi Anda harus mengonfigurasi semuanya.
Hal-hal yang Perlu Dipertimbangkan Sebelum Implementasi IaaS
Berikut adalah beberapa pertimbangan khusus yang harus Anda ingat sebelum Implementasi IaaS:
- Anda harus dengan jelas mendefinisikan kebutuhan akses dan bandwidth jaringan Anda untuk memfasilitasi kelancaran implementasi dan fungsi.
- Rencanakan penyimpanan data terperinci dan strategi keamanan untuk menyederhanakan proses bisnis.
- Pastikan organisasi Anda memiliki rencana pemulihan bencana yang tepat untuk menjaga data Anda tetap aman dan mudah diakses.
Penting lainnya Sebagai Layanan
- MaaS–MaaS adalah singkatan dari pemantauan sebagai layanan. Hal ini memungkinkan konsumen untuk memantau status aplikasi penting mereka di mana pun lokasinya.
- CaaS – Komunikasi sebagai layanan menggunakan VPN tingkat perusahaan, VoIP, PBX, dan Komunikasi Terpadu antara investasi mahal pada hosting, pembelian, dan pengelolaan infrastruktur TI. Ini juga memungkinkan Anda mengurangi CAPEX dan OPEX.
- DaaS – Desktop sebagai layanan memastikan pengalaman yang andal dan konsisten untuk penggunaan program, aplikasi, dan file jarak jauh di mana saja, kapan saja.
- DRaaS – Pemulihan Bencana sebagai layanan adalah model komputasi awan yang memberikan perlindungan dari bencana alam (atau buatan).
Bagaimana Anda dapat memilih Penyedia Layanan SaaS Terbaik
Berikut adalah beberapa kriteria penting untuk memilih penyedia layanan cloud terbaik:
- Stabilitas keuangan: Carilah penyedia cloud yang dibiayai dengan baik dan memiliki keuntungan tetap dari infrastrukturnya. Jika perusahaan tutup karena masalah moneter, solusi Anda juga akan terancam.
- Industri yang lebih menyukai solusi ini: Sebelum menyelesaikan layanan cloud, periksa klien dan pasar yang ada. Penyedia layanan cloud Anda harus populer di kalangan perusahaan di niche Anda atau perusahaan tetangga.
- Lokasi pusat data: Untuk menghindari risiko keamanan, pastikan penyedia cloud mengaktifkan distribusi geografis data Anda.
- Standar enkripsi: Anda harus memastikan penyedia cloud mendukung algoritma enkripsi utama.
- Periksa akreditasi dan audit: Standar audit online yang banyak digunakan adalah SSAE. Prosedur ini membantu Anda memverifikasi keamanan penyimpanan data online. Sertifikat ISO 27001 memverifikasi bahwa penyedia cloud mematuhi standar keamanan internasional untuk penyimpanan data.
- backup: Penyedia harus mendukung pencadangan tambahan sehingga Anda dapat menyimpan di luar lokasi dan memulihkan dengan cepat.
Ringkasan
- SaaS, PaaS, dan IaaS adalah tiga kategori model layanan komputasi awan utama.
- Software as a Service (SaaS) adalah model penerapan berbasis web yang membuat perangkat lunak dapat diakses melalui browser web.
- Platform-as-a-Service (PaaS) menyediakan kerangka komputasi awan untuk pembuatan dan penerapan aplikasi perangkat lunak.
- Infrastructure-as-a-Service (IaaS) adalah layanan komputasi awan yang menawarkan sumber daya komputasi, penyimpanan, dan jaringan sesuai permintaan.
- MaaS, CaaS, DaaS, dan DRaaS adalah model layanan cloud penting lainnya.
- Saat memilih model layanan cloud, carilah penyedia cloud yang memiliki pendanaan besar dan keuntungan tetap dari infrastrukturnya.